REF: The warforged shuddered with a sudden violent spasm. While the
other entity within fought to regain stability of the body, Ember
focused only on repositioning the flame manipulator. With the weapon
pointed safely at the top of the rocky cliff above the giant snake's
lair, Ember activated the warforged component's mental trigger and
fired. A nearly imperceptible bead of energy shot out to the rock face
and exploded on contact, washing the entire pit below in a fiery light.
The natives themselves were unscathed save from a shockwave of heat
from the blast and a rain of stone shards. All the natives seemed
shaken of spirit though.
Ember rolled onto its back and looked at Leif with its intense red
eyes. "Aye, Leif of the Ederoc. Time to go."
Leif closed his eyes for a moment. A look of intense concentration took
over his visage but the humming that usually accompanied his power was
noticeably absent. Suddenly, a wall of pure fire erupted between the
natives and Flask, washing the dark-skinned tribesmen with intense
heat. Leif opened his eyes and nodded at his metallic friend. "After
you."
RPG: Mel let out a ululating scream the very moment Ember's weapon
added its voice to the chaos. A brief flower of flames blossomed near
the entrance the giant snake had used to make its entrance. It was a
good thing his wall of illusion hid him mostly from sight, or one of
the natives might have caught the momentary expression of terror on his
face. He hadn't had much time to worry about the others, maintaining
and manipulating his illusion as he was, but what little he had seen of
Ember's seizure-like shudders didn't comfort him none. If the
'forged was about to go off the deep end at a time like this... but
it seemed the moment had passed, and the metallic warrior seemed in
control of himself after all.
"See! The spirits fart flames of Khyber in their rage!" Mel
screeched, not able to resist the temptation of a few last words before
running away like the coward he was. "Flee and pray for
forgiveness!"
"Well, what be ye waitin' fer? Brightblade festival?" Mel snarled
suddenly at his companions, spinning on his heels, nearly slipping on
mud and wet leaves and falling headlong into a tree. "Git goin'
while goin' be good! Them fools ain't gonna be wonderstruck fer the
whole bloody day!"
Without barely a backwards glance Mel dove into the trees, heading in
the general direction he knew the others had gone, shifting as he went
back to the guise of the hobgoblin scholar he had assumed when meeting
the tomb's guardians.
